MVR-III fourth grade students attended Paddle Your Parks sponsored by the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ers and the Missouri State Parks. Students learned how to properly use life preservers, went canoeing, and were taught archery skills. #MVNation

JAG is a national organization focussed on transitioning high school graduates into the workforce. Students focus on becoming good employees and leaders in the workplace. JAG students participate in community service activities, look for job shadowing and internships as part of their class. Second grade students at Zitzman Elementary School have adopted stuffed animals as Reading & Homework Buddies. The Buddies help students improve reading fluency, decrease anxiety in reluctant or stressed students, and add a bit of cuddly fun to reading & homework time. #MVNation
